Background
The cooking machine is an intelligent cooking appliance capable of realizing automatic cooking and generally comprises a pot body and a pot cover assembly, wherein the pot cover assembly is covered on the pot body. The pot cover assembly comprises a pot cover body and a device bin arranged on the pot cover body, the pot cover body needs to be cleaned with water frequently, but an electric element is arranged inside the device bin, the device bin cannot be cleaned with water frequently, otherwise, the electric element in the device bin is easy to enter water, the electric element is easy to be short-circuited in the subsequent use process, the pot cover assembly and the cooking appliance are damaged, and normal cooking of the cooking appliance to food is affected.
Accordingly, there is a need to design a new pot cover assembly and a cooking appliance to improve the above problems.

Example 1
The cooking appliance 1000 provided in the embodiment of the present disclosure may be a health preserving kettle, a self-heating automatic cooker, an open fire automatic cooker, etc., and the embodiment of the present disclosure is illustrated by taking the open fire automatic cooker as an example. The automatic open-fire cooker is an intelligent cooking utensil 1000 controlled by a microcomputer, and the automatic open-fire cooker can be placed on a kitchen range for open-fire heating, has the functions of time saving, labor saving, non-sticking, non-pasting, non-overflow, automatic sealing, fresh keeping, nutrition and delicacy of dishes and the like, maintains the traditional process and color of food materials, and ensures that the fried food materials are fresh, tender, delicious and rich in nutrition.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the open fire automatic cooker comprises a cooker cover assembly 100 and a cooker body 200, the cooker body 200 comprises a cooker body 210 and a handle 220, the handle 220 is fixedly arranged on the cooker body 210, the handle 220 is convenient for a user to hold, and the user can operate the cooker body 200 conveniently.
As shown in fig. 1 and 2, the pot cover assembly 100 includes a pot cover body 10 and a stirring mechanism 50 disposed thereon, when the automatic cooker with open fire is used, the pot cover body 10 is covered on the pot body 200, and the stirring mechanism 50 is used for stirring food materials to achieve the purpose of cooking, so that the food materials can be prevented from being heated in the same heating area for a long time, and the food materials can be ensured to be heated uniformly. The open fire automatic cooker provided by the embodiment of the disclosure can realize automatic frying, cooking, frying, explosion, stewing, steaming, boiling, cauterizing, stewing and the like.
As shown in fig. 1 and fig. 2, the pot cover body 10 further includes a cover plate 11 and an outer ring 12, the outer ring 12 is disposed around the cover plate 11, and the cover plate 11 may be made of a transparent material, so that a user can observe food materials inside the pot body 210 conveniently. Wherein, the cover plate 11 can be toughened glass, high temperature resistant, high strength and high hardness, avoid the cover plate 11 to take place to damage under high temperature.
As shown in fig. 1 to 3, the pot cover assembly 100 further includes a device bin 20, the device bin 20 includes a housing 21 and a feeding bin 22 disposed thereon, the housing 21 is disposed on the cover plate 11, the feeding bin 22 includes a feeding bin body 221 and a feeding cap 222, the feeding bin body 221 has a feeding port 2211, and the feeding bin body 221 can store ingredients, when the pot cover assembly 100 is disposed on the pot body 210, the feeding port 2211 can be communicated with the interior of the pot body 210, and the feeding cap 222 can be switched between a first position for blocking the feeding port 2211 and a second position for opening the feeding port 2211: as shown in fig. 2, when the feeding cap 222 is in the first position, the inner cavity of the feeding bin body 221 is isolated from the inner space of the pot body 210; as shown in fig. 3, when the feeding cover 222 is in the second position, the inner cavity of the feeding bin body 221 is communicated with the inner space of the pot body 210, and the ingredients stored in the feeding bin body 221 can enter the pot body 210 through the feeding port 2211, so that in the working process of the open fire automatic cooker, the feeding operation in the middle of the inside of the pot body 210 can be realized, the stirring continuity can be ensured, the continuous stirring effect can be realized, and the damage of the open fire automatic cooker can be avoided.
As shown in fig. 4, the feeding bin 22 is detachably connected with the housing 21, so that the feeding bin 22 is quickly dismounted, and the quick cleaning effect of the feeding bin 22 is facilitated. In addition, as shown in fig. 4, the feeding bin body 221 further has an upper opening 2212, the upper opening 2212 and the feeding port 2211 are arranged along the up-down direction, the feeding bin 22 further includes an upper cover 223, the upper cover 223 can block or open the upper opening 2212, and a user can conveniently open the upper opening 2212 and store ingredients into the inner cavity of the feeding bin body 221 when using the open flame automatic cooker.
As shown in fig. 4, the device bin 20 further includes a driving mechanism 24 and a control mechanism 25 disposed in the housing 21, the driving mechanism 24 includes a first driving mechanism 241 and a second driving mechanism 242, the first driving mechanism 241 and the second driving mechanism 242 are electrically connected to the control mechanism 25, wherein the first driving mechanism 241 can drive the feeding cap 222 to move; the second driving mechanism 242 is connected to the stirring mechanism 50 and can drive the stirring mechanism 50 to rotate, so that the stirring mechanism 50 can stir the food in the pot body 210.
As shown in fig. 4, the device housing 20 further includes a power supply mechanism 23 provided in the housing 21, the power supply mechanism 23 is electrically connected to the control mechanism 25, the first driving mechanism 241, the second driving mechanism 242, and the stirring mechanism 50, respectively, and the control mechanism 25 can control the power supply mechanism 23 to supply power to the first driving mechanism 241 or the second driving mechanism 242 in good time. The power supply mechanism 23 may be a disposable battery or a rechargeable battery, and all mechanisms capable of supplying power are within the scope of the embodiments of the present disclosure.
The pot cover body 10 needs to be cleaned by water frequently, but the shell 21 is internally provided with electric elements such as the first driving mechanism 241, the second driving mechanism 242, the power supply mechanism 23 and the like, the device bin 20 cannot be washed by water frequently, otherwise, the electric elements in the device bin 20 can be easily fed by water, the electric elements are easy to be short-circuited in the subsequent use process, the pot cover assembly 100 and the open fire automatic cooker are damaged, and normal cooking of the open fire automatic cooker to food materials is affected.
In order to solve the above problems, as shown in fig. 2 to 4, the casing 21 is detachably connected with the pot cover body 10, so that the device bin 20 and the pot cover body 10 can be quickly detached, when the pot cover body 10 needs to be cleaned, the device bin 20 and the pot cover body 10 can be separated, the pot cover body 10 is only cleaned by water, the device bin 20 is prevented from being contacted with water, the water is prevented from entering into an electrical element in the device bin 20, the electrical element is prevented from being short-circuited in the subsequent use process, the pot cover assembly 100 is prevented from being damaged, and the normal cooking effect of the open flame automatic cooker on food materials is ensured.
As shown in fig. 3 to 7, the pot cover assembly 100 further includes a locking mechanism 30, the locking mechanism 30 includes a locking member 31 and a reset member 32, the locking member 31 is disposed on the housing 21, when the housing 21 is placed on the pot cover body 10, the reset member 32 can reset the locking member 31 to lock the pot cover body 10 and the housing 21, and through a simple placement action of the device bin 20, the quick locking of the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20 can be realized, so that a user can conveniently and quickly install the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20.
In an alternative embodiment, the locking member 31 may be disposed on the pot cover body 10, and when the housing 21 is placed on the pot cover body 10, the reset member 32 can reset the locking member 31 to lock the pot cover body 10 and the housing 21, and through a simple placement action of the device bin 20, the quick locking of the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20 can be realized, so that a user can quickly install the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20.
In an alternative embodiment, as shown in fig. 4 and 7, the housing 21 includes a housing body 211, a housing groove 2111 is formed in the housing body 211, at least a portion of the restoring member 32 is accommodated in the housing groove 2111, one end of the restoring member 32 abuts against the housing body 211, and the other end of the restoring member 32 abuts against the locking member 31, so as to achieve the effect of rapid assembly of the housing body 211 and the locking mechanism 30. In addition, one end of the restoring member 32 is fixedly connected to the bottom surface of the accommodation groove 2111, and the other end of the restoring member 32 is fixedly connected to the locking member 31, so that the locking mechanism 30 is prevented from falling off from the housing 21.
In an alternative embodiment, as shown in fig. 7, the outer ring 12 is provided with a plugging hole 121, when the casing 21 is placed on the pot cover body 10, the reset member 32 resets the locking member 31, so that the locking member 31 is plugged in the plugging hole 121, and the locking member 31 is matched with the plugging hole 121, so as to realize the stable locking effect of the device bin 20 and the pot cover body 10. Specifically, as shown in fig. 7, the reset member 32 may be a spring, a torsion spring, a reset cylinder, etc., and all structures capable of implementing the reset function of the locking member 31 are within the scope of the embodiments of the present disclosure. The spring can apply a larger elastic restoring force to the locking piece 31, so that a better locking effect of the locking piece 31 and the plug hole 121 is achieved. In addition, as shown in fig. 7, the locking piece 31 can slide along the side wall of the accommodating groove 2111, the side wall of the accommodating groove 2111 can guide the locking piece 31, so that the locking piece 31 can be conveniently and accurately inserted into the inserting hole 121, and the quick and accurate locking effect of the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20 is realized.
As shown in fig. 7, when the locking member 31 is inserted into the insertion hole 121, a part of the locking member 31 is exposed to the inner side of the outer ring 12, and when the device compartment 20 needs to be removed, the user can release the locking of the lid body 10 and the housing 21 by triggering the locking member 31 to compressively deform the reset member 32.
In an alternative embodiment, as shown in fig. 5, 6, 8 and 9, the housing 21 further includes a first limiting member 212 disposed on the housing body 211, the locking member 31 is disposed on the housing body 211, the cover plate 11 is provided with an inserting port 111, and when the housing body 211 is inserted into the inserting port 111, the resetting member 32 can reset the locking member 31, so that the locking member 31 and the first limiting member 212 jointly clamp the cover plate 11 in the vertical direction, and the locking member 31 cooperates with the first limiting member 212 to realize quick locking of the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20.
As shown in fig. 9, the housing 21 further includes a mounting frame 213, the mounting frame 213 is disposed on the housing body 211, and the reset member 32 is disposed between the mounting frame 213 and the locking member 31. Wherein, be provided with second spacing portion 2131 on the mounting bracket 213, second spacing portion 2131 and the unsmooth cooperation of piece 32 resets to realize the better spacing effect to the piece 32 resets.
As shown in fig. 9, the locking member 31 includes a locking portion 311 and a first limiting portion 313 provided thereon, and the first limiting portion 313 is in concave-convex engagement with the reset member 32, so that a good limiting effect on the reset member 32 can be achieved. Specifically, the first limiting portion 313 may be a groove, and the reset element 32 is inserted into the groove, so as to achieve a better limiting effect of the first limiting portion 313 on the reset element 32. As a preferred embodiment, the first limiting portion 313 may also be a plugging protrusion, where the plugging protrusion is plugged with the reset element 32, so as to achieve a better limiting effect on the reset element 32.
As shown in fig. 9, the locking portion 311 includes a trigger surface 3111, and the trigger surface 3111 is inclined in a direction of compressing the reset member 32 along a direction in which the device compartment 20 is placed on the lid body 10, when the device compartment 20 is inserted into the insertion opening 111 from top to bottom, an edge of the insertion opening 111 abuts against the trigger surface 3111, and a component force in a horizontal direction applied to the trigger surface 3111 by the edge of the insertion opening 111 is compressive deformation of the reset member 32, so that the locking portion 311 and the insertion opening 111 are avoided. When the locking part 311 completely avoids the edge of the insertion port 111, the locking part 311 locks the pot cover body 10 with the device bin 20 under the action of the reset piece 32. Through the arrangement of the structure, the automatic locking of the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20 can be realized, and the operation of a user is facilitated.
In addition, as shown in fig. 9, the housing body 211 is provided with a guide hole 2112, the locking member 31 is inserted into the guide hole 2112 and can slide along the guide hole 2112, and the guide hole 2112 can achieve a better guide effect on the locking member 31, so that the locking member 31 can quickly and accurately lock the cover plate 11 and the device bin 20.
As shown in fig. 4, 5, 6 and 8, the locking mechanisms 30 are arranged in at least two groups, and the at least two groups of locking mechanisms 30 are arranged at intervals along the circumferential direction of the device bin 20, so that a relatively stable locking effect of the device bin 20 and the pot cover body 10 is realized.
Example two
The embodiment of the disclosure provides a pot cover assembly 100, the pot cover assembly 100 has basically the same structure as the pot cover assembly 100 of the first embodiment, the main difference between the two is that the locking mechanism 30 is different from the locking mechanism, the locking mechanism 30 of the embodiment of the disclosure includes a magnetic component and a magnetic attraction component that can be attracted to each other, one of the magnetic component and the magnetic attraction component is disposed on the pot cover body 10, the other of the magnetic component and the magnetic attraction component is disposed on the housing 21, and the locking mechanism 30 has a simple structure, so that the quick assembly and disassembly of the pot cover body 10 and the device bin 20 can be conveniently realized.
The magnetic piece and the magnetic attraction piece are embedded in the corresponding pot cover body 10 or the shell 21, so that the external shapes of the pot cover body 10 and the shell 21 are more attractive.
